A comparison of the anti-inflammatory and anti-nociceptive activity of nitroaspirin and aspirin
1. Nitroaspirin (2.5–50 mg kg(−1), i.p. or 2.5–100 mg kg(−1), p.o.) and aspirin (2.5–100 mg kg(−1), i.p. or p.o.) exhibit anti-inflammatory activity in the carrageenan-induced hindpaw oedema model in the rat.
